Protecting Your Paving Project from Root Damage

Cutting through root systems on a jobsite carries with it risks such as:

  • Windthrow risk: Severing structural roots weakens the tree’s anchorage, increasing the risk of it toppling onto buildings or cars during the next storm.
  • Long-term tree damage: Cutting feeder roots limits the tree’s access to water, and paving over them can lead to root suffocation from lack of oxygen, resulting in potential removal costs, project delays, or disputes with the property owner.
  • Municipal fines: Damaging protected trees without proper review or documentation can result in stop-work orders, fines, or other compliance issues.
  • Future upheaval: Hacked roots often respond with aggressive regrowth, causing new concrete or asphalt to heave and crack.

Navigating Tree Preservation Ordinances

Using a professional tree service company like us means we can help you through the steps required to get the job done.

Municipal Assessment

Municipalities enforce tree preservation ordinances to protect their urban canopy from excavation and soil compaction done during commercial paving. For paving projects near protected trees, local requirements in Manatee and Sarasota counties may include tree removal permits, tree protection plans, or other documentation before work can proceed.

Process and Documentation

Our arborist will map out the roots, assess the health of the trees and calculate how close the paving equipment can get to the trunk. We’ll then prepare an arborist report, sometimes called an arboricultural impact assessment or a tree protection plan, to support permitting, planning, or zoning review.

Mitigation Measures

If one of our arborists determines that roots are in the direct path of your paving project, they can recommend practical, ordinance-conscious options to help reduce delays. For example, they may carefully prune non-structural roots with specialized tools, or they might recommend permeable base layers to protect the roots beneath the pavement.

In cases where the tree cannot be saved, they can provide the necessary justification to support your permit application.
